pub struct Seat {
pub discriminant: u64,
pub market: Pubkey,
pub trader: Pubkey,
pub approval_status: u64,
/* private fields */
}
Expand description
This struct represents the state of a seat. Only traders with seats can place limit orders on the market. The seat is valid when the approval_status field is set to Approved. The initial state is NotApproved, and the seat will be retired if it is a Retired state.
